public DisciplineController(DisciplineCommandHandler disciplineCommand, DisciplineQueryHandler disciplineQuery, CourseQueryHandler courseQuery, ProfessorQueryHandler professorQuery, UserQueryHandler userQuery) : base(userQuery) { _disciplineCommand = disciplineCommand; _disciplineQuery = disciplineQuery; _courseQuery = courseQuery; _professorQuery = professorQuery; }
public EnrollmentController(EnrollmentQueryHandler enrollmentQuery, EnrollmentCommandHandler enrollmentCommand, CourseQueryHandler courseQuery, StudentQueryHandler studentQuery, EnrollmentDisciplineQueryHandler disciplineQuery, UserQueryHandler userQuery) : base(userQuery) { _enrollmentQuery = enrollmentQuery; _enrollmentCommand = enrollmentCommand; _courseQuery = courseQuery; _studentQuery = studentQuery; _disciplineQuery = disciplineQuery; }
public CourseController( CourseQueryHandler queryHandler, CourseCommandHandler commandHandler, IMapper mapper) { _queryHandler = queryHandler; _commandHandler = commandHandler; _mapper = mapper; }
public StudentController(StudentQueryHandler studentQuery, StudentCommandHandler studentCommand, CourseQueryHandler courseQuery, UserQueryHandler userQuery) : base(userQuery) { _studentQuery = studentQuery; _studentCommand = studentCommand; _courseQuery = courseQuery; }
public CourseQueryHandlerTests() { CourseRepository = new Mock <ICourseRepository>(); CourseQueryHandler = new CourseQueryHandler(CourseRepository.Object); }